1. Assess Your Needs
Before diving into any organization project, it’s essential to assess your needs. Take a good look at your closet and determine what items you have and how much space you need to store them efficiently. This will help you create a plan that works for your specific situation.

2. Declutter
One of the first steps in organizing your closet is to declutter. Take everything out of your closet and sort through each item. Ask yourself if you really need it or if it’s just taking up space. Donate or sell items that you no longer use to free up space for the things that matter.

3. Use What You Already Have
Instead of rushing out to buy expensive organization systems, take a look around your home for items you can repurpose. For example, shoeboxes can be used to store accessories, old baskets can hold scarves or belts, and tension rods can create extra hanging space for tank tops or pants.

4. Invest in Multi-purpose Organizers
If you do need to purchase organization tools, opt for multi-purpose items that can serve more than one function. For example, a hanging shoe organizer can also hold scarves, belts, or even small handbags. This will save you money and maximize your storage potential.

5. DIY Shelving
If your closet lacks shelving, consider adding some DIY shelves. You can easily create shelves using affordable materials like plywood, brackets, and screws. Not only will this increase your storage space, but it will also give your closet a more custom look.

6. Utilize Vertical Space
Make the most of your closet’s vertical space by installing hooks or pegs on the walls. You can hang purses, jewelry, or even hats on these hooks to free up valuable shelf and hanging space. This is a simple and budget-friendly way to maximize your storage options.

7. Organize by Category
When putting items back into your closet, organize them by category. Keep all your shirts together, pants in another section, and accessories in a designated area. This will make it easier to find what you need and prevent future disorganization.

8. Label Everything
To maintain a clutter-free closet, consider labeling your storage containers and shelves. This will help you remember where everything belongs and encourage you to put things back in their designated spot. You can use simple labels or get creative with chalkboard paint for a more stylish look.

9. Rotate Seasonal Items
If you have limited closet space, consider storing seasonal items elsewhere when not in use. For example, pack away winter coats and boots during the summer months to free up space for lighter clothing. This will not only keep your closet organized but also make it easier to find what you need.

10. Maintain Regularly
Lastly, make sure to maintain your organized closet regularly. Take a few minutes each week to straighten up and put things back in their place. This small effort will prevent your closet from becoming cluttered and save you time in the long run.
